Mayville Community Schools is a public school district in The Thumb region of Michigan. In Tuscola County, it serves Mayville and parts of the townships of Dayton, Fremont, and Watertown. In Lapeer County, it serves parts of Burlington and Rich townships. There has been a school on the current site of Mayville High School since 1880, when a one-room school was moved there and a second classroom was built onto it. The first class graduated in 1886. A two-story brick school was built in 1888 and expanded in 1912. A fire destroyed the school on March 17, 1932. More information...
